Not that one. But you can install the Auxilary Power Socket on the left side of the bike (part number A9820089) - primarily intended for heated clothing and good for 20 amps, and charge through that. Triumph will sell you the appropriate charger lead (part number A9930600) and a matching Triumph version of an Optimate charger (part number A9938825).

Also, believe the front DIN port, the accessory auxiliary power socket, and the USB port under the seat are all on the same 20amp fuse from what I could tell.
 

There is a slight typo on the official diagram, the top 'Front Accessory Socket Live' is actually the optional socket under the airbox.
